Cantor Fitzgerald Reaffirms "Overweight" Rating for Vera Therapeutics (NASDAQ:VERA)

Vera Therapeutics logo with Medical background

Vera Therapeutics (NASDAQ:VERA - Get Free Report)'s stock had its "overweight" rating reiterated by equities research analysts at Cantor Fitzgerald in a report released on Monday, Benzinga reports. They presently have a $107.00 price objective on the stock. Cantor Fitzgerald's price objective would indicate a potential upside of 166.83% from the company's current price.

Separately, JPMorgan Chase & Co. lifted their price objective on Vera Therapeutics from $62.00 to $72.00 and gave the stock an "overweight" rating in a research report on Tuesday, September 3rd. One analyst has rated the stock with a hold rating, six have issued a buy rating and one has assigned a strong buy rating to the company. According to data from MarketBeat.com, the company currently has a consensus rating of "Buy" and an average target price of $51.75.

Vera Therapeutics Price Performance

Shares of VERA stock traded up $2.59 during trading hours on Monday, hitting $40.10. The company's stock had a trading volume of 734,906 shares, compared to its average volume of 917,654. The company has a current ratio of 21.43, a quick ratio of 21.43 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.15. The business has a fifty day moving average of $37.08 and a 200-day moving average of $39.15. Vera Therapeutics has a twelve month low of $9.24 and a twelve month high of $50.78. The stock has a market cap of $2.19 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of -19.56 and a beta of 0.99.


Vera Therapeutics (NASDAQ:VERA - Get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Thursday, August 8th. The company reported ($0.62) EPS for the quarter, missing analysts' consensus estimates of ($0.56) by ($0.06). As a group, equities research analysts anticipate that Vera Therapeutics will post -2.59 EPS for the current year.

Insider Activity at Vera Therapeutics

In related news, CEO Marshall Fordyce sold 15,625 shares of the firm's stock in a transaction dated Wednesday, September 11th. The stock was sold at an average price of $37.50, for a total transaction of $585,937.50. Following the sale, the chief executive officer now directly owns 307,972 shares in the company, valued at approximately $11,548,950. The sale was disclosed in a document filed with the SEC, which is accessible through this link. 21.70% of the stock is owned by insiders.

About Vera Therapeutics

Vera Therapeutics, Inc, a clinical stage biotechnology company, focuses on developing and commercializing treatments for patients with serious immunological diseases. Its lead product candidate is atacicept, a fusion protein self-administered as a subcutaneous injection that is in Phase III clinical trial for patients with immunoglobulin A nephropathy; and for treatment of lupus nephritis that is in Phase II clinical trial.
